Brandy Station, Virginia, June 9, 1863: The Largest Cavalry Battle of the Civil War
Joseph W. McKinney
Compiled from various contemporary sources, this volume details the contributions of cavalry units during the spring campaign of 1863. Although the work discusses early encounters such as the Battle of Chancellorsville, the main focus is the Battle of Brandy Station, which marked the opening of the Gettysburg campaign and Lee's last offensive into the North.
